A lock-up torque converter has a designed-in locking clutch mechanism. As soon as the transmission senses a certain pace or motor RPM, the torque converter will make use of the clutch to lock inside a immediate connection concerning the input and output shafts for better effectiveness.

The important thing for the torque converter's capacity to multiply torque lies while in the stator. From the common fluid coupling style and design, durations of significant slippage bring about the fluid stream getting back from the turbine on the impeller to oppose the route of impeller rotation, resulting in a substantial loss of effectiveness along with the era of substantial waste warmth. Underneath the very same affliction inside of a torque converter, the returning fluid will probably be redirected by the stator so that it aids cari di link ini the rotation of your impeller, in lieu of impeding it.

This attribute was also present in certain Borg-Warner transmissions made through the 1950s. It fell away from favor in subsequent many years because of its added complexity and price. While in the late 1970s lock-up clutches began to reappear in reaction to needs for improved fuel economic climate, and at the moment are almost common in automotive applications.
